Key Responsibilities

  • Oversee the management of the entire fleet of primary and secondary equipment to ensure safe and reliable vehicle availability for operational requirements.
  • Conduct fleet evaluations to guarantee maintenance standards are met, and implement corrective actions as necessary.
  • Manage maintenance managers to ensure performance and cost focus across the area, aligning with corporate objectives.
  • Review capital equipment requisitions in accordance with corporate guidelines and objectives.
  • Optimize vehicle asset utilization to maximize efficiency and minimize costs.
  • Ensure maintenance shops are adequately staffed and mechanics are properly trained to maintain high standards.
  • Implement and enforce vehicle management systems to ensure effective utilization.
  • Comply with and ensure adherence to WM's Mission to Zero standards and regulations to promote safe and efficient operations.
  • Meet all financial review dates and corporate-directed programs in a timely manner.
  • Participate in the budget process as required.
  • Contribute to creating a positive team-oriented environment through employee development and motivation.
  • Ensure the cleanliness and maintenance of the maintenance shops through regular inspections and preventive maintenance programs.
  • Oversee personnel needs of the department, including selecting, coaching, and training staff and maintenance managers, and evaluating employee performance.
  • Provide input into termination, compensation, and promotion decisions.
  • Motivate, coach, counsel, and discipline managers according to WM's policies and procedures, ensuring maintenance managers comply with standards in their administration of counseling and disciplinary steps.
  • Deliver training and presentations as needed in a positive and professional manner.

Supervisory Responsibilities

The highest level of supervisory skills required in this job is the management of supervisory employees:

  • Direct supervision of 12-14 employees over 2 shifts: 9-11 technicians and welders, 1 supervisor, 1 clerical support, and 1 fleet specialist.

Qualifications

The requirements listed below are representative of the qualifications necessary to perform the job:

  • Education: Bachelor's degree (accredited), or in lieu of degree, a High School Diploma or GED (accredited) and 4 years of relevant experience required.
  • Experience: 5 years of previous experience (in addition to education requirements) required.

Additional Requirements

  • Bilingual (French and English) spoken and written - WM requires a bilingual speaking manager due to frequent interactions and communications with employees, customers, and others located outside of Quebec.
